Treats patients according to plan using conventional treatment methods. Observation and records show treatment rendered is based on the PT plan of care utilizing knowledge of the developmental and medical needs of each patient served, including appropriate selection and application of exercise techniques to fit the individual patient's needs, and proper application of therapeutic modalities. Closely follows PT plan of care and makes no changes unless discussed with PT first. Applies oxygen per physician’s order. Assists with departmental specific tasks when asked. 2. Re-assesses patients and communicates with therapist. Observation and records show the PTA assesses the patient's response to treatment and makes modification suggestions to PT plan of care based on this assessment. Communicates information on the patient's condition and makes recommendations to the PT for changes in the plan of care. OTA does not change plan of care without consulting with the supervising therapist. 3. Completes all patient documentation in a timely manner. Records and observation indicate compliance with departmental policy on inpatient and outpatient medical records including required third party documentation necessary for reimbursement purposes, and communication with the supervising therapist and referring physician. 4. Initiates and documents patient teaching including family and/or significant others. Uses appropriate Patient Education documentation modality. Reviews procedure with patient/family prior to starting. Explains possible reactions and/or physiological changes. Consistently assesses patient/family understanding; answers questions and provides pertinent information as requested. Documents teaching per department policy; references same documentation on the Interdisciplinary Communication form. 5. Communicates effectively with other health care professionals. Communication skills exhibit a sharing of information in a professional, tactful and timely manner between peers, the supervising physical therapist and other health care professionals. Demonstrates an understanding and responds to the other parties' needs and concerns. 6. Demonstrates an active involvement in continued learning. Promotes and participates in continuing education, in-services, seminars, journal reviews, student instruction and other educational opportunities. Maintains current licensure as required by state. 7. Participates in activities, which promote department operations and program development. Maintains an active role in program development and daily department operations. Accepts additional assignments from supervisor. QUALIFICATIONS EXPERIENCEPreferred - Previous Experience in an acute care hospitalEDUCATIONRequired - Graduation from an accredited course of study for a Physical Therapist Assistant. Possession of a valid Virginia license to practice as a Physical Therapist Assistant. CPR/BLS certification or certified within 90 days of employment. Preferred - Advance training in a specialty area related to specialized patient populations.Hours: PRNLewisGale Medical Center has provided quality healthcare services since 1909.
